The Institution (Revisited)
Oct
4
to 5 Oct

The Institution (Revisited)

Marking the twentieth anniversary of The Institution at Chapter in 2005, Andre Stitt presents The Institution (Revisited) - a new installation and durational performance featuring an ensemble of Welsh and international artists. Investigating memory and its failure and the afterlives of trauma.

The Institution (2005) was an installation and site of ‘akshun’ that investigated space as a vehicle for tracing the repression and recovery of memory, commissioned by Chapter in 2005 as part of Stitt’s solo exhibition, Reclamation. Returning to performance after a twelve-year hiatus, the artist will stage a five-hour re-imagining of the original with guest artists
Sinéad O’Donnell (Ireland), Jamie McMurry (USA), and Charlie Lockwood (Wales)

We Should Not March To The Beat Of The Same Drum
Oct
4

We Should Not March To The Beat Of The Same Drum

Drawing on Homi Bhabha’s notion of the ‘third space’—where cultural meaning is negotiated rather than fixed—this live performance explores the tensions between heritage and innovation, collective memory and individual expression.

Fort Dunree—a site where military history intersects with contemporary art—serves as the starting point for Rebecca Strain and Martha McCulloch’s 2023-24 body of work. This live performance emerges from that exploration, seeking a space between past and present, individual and society.

Fan Linn…hold with us - Olivia Hassett
Jul
26

Fan Linn…hold with us - Olivia Hassett

Fan Linn…hold with us performed by Olivia Hassett will form part of the Turas Úr Art celebration on Inish Bò Finne (Inishbofin) on the 26th of July, 2025.

Fan linn…hold with us will respond to the unique landscape, heritage, languages, and energy of Inishbofin (Inis Bò Finne).  It is inspired by notions of the unknowable prehistory of Ireland, connecting to matriarchal linages and drawing on the strong earth energy of Ley lines.
